Where PeaZip stops being free
PeaZip, Free
- LGPLv3 licensed
- Commercial use permitted
- All formats and encryption features included
- No paid edition
- Community support via GitHub issues

People bring PeaZip in for opening old or unusual archive formats that current tools refuse, sending encrypted archives outside the organisation with a keyfile as well as a password, deploying one archiver across windows and linux desktops with the same interface and behaviour, running from a usb stick on machines where software cannot be installed.
